Finally got back in the shop today and couldn't wait to turn perfectly good wood into shavings. This is Curly White Oak with a little experimentation thrown in for good measure. No those black and white bands aren't what you think. The white is a little trick I learned from Travis (Coach) and the black is from a snuff can. [
] The SL is black chrome and the finial wouldn't press into the black clip so I substituted a standard SL clip instead. I think it gives it an interesting look, but it may not be for everyone. I also took Russ' challenge to just polish the wood out and not put a finish on it. I did use Deft Sanding Sealer though, and then took it out to all nine grades of MM.
